Aptos Autumn or FUD Fall? 🤔
Aptos stealthily launched mainnet this last week. CT had a ball. Concerns around Aptos tokenomics, validator set, exit liquidity, you name it. It was pretty entertaining. Lots of it was silly and wrong. 4 TPS? ( silly wrong ) Alameda owns the whole thing? ( silly some wrong ) Personally just excited that the Move Lang is coming to mainnet. How many move vm's will we have by next summer? 5? 10? Going to be fun!
